“He was unique in that he totally transformed the relationship between activism and the scientific, regulatory, and government community”

Fauci wrote a moving tribute to Kramer and his legacy and also further explained how their relationship evolved over the past 30 years.

“We had an extraordinary, complicated but wonderful relationship that ultimately culminated in a very deep friendship, affection and I would even say love for each other,” Fauci begins. “He was unique in that he totally transformed the relationship between activism and the scientific, regulatory and government community. He realized early on in the AIDS crisis that the country as a whole, in the form of the federal government, was not paying much attention to the emerging pandemic.

He continues: “He had so many aspects to his character; he was a very talented guy, an amazing playwright, just extraordinary. He also had a unique capacity, when there were opposing arguments, to alienate everybody on both sides of the issue. He was a firebrand who brought attention to things. He was totally abrasive, confrontational and theatrical. He didn’t care who he offended because he felt he was doing the right thing.

As we see swaths of marginalized people ignored and left to die from a mysterious new disease — and politicians once again openly deciding whose lives are more important — it’s essential to remember the power each individual has to create change and resist powerful people’s ignorance. As Fauci explains in regard to Kramer and his many vociferous skills: “He stands out as an individual figure who made a big difference, and was truly the leader of a transformation.
